Probable scammer. A short delay before the caller spoke suggested that the call came from a call centre. An Indian-sounding (but not totally comprehensible) voice seemed to be saying that he was from an IT support body and that there was a problem with the security of my computer when downloading files from the internet. At this point I ended the conversation.
